Grinding For dry grinding corn a hammermill or roller mill is used to do the grinding Figure 7 11 is a schematic of a hammermill with corn being put through it The hammers are attached to rods that turn on a rotor As the rotor turns the feed (corn in this case) is hammered against the wall

Wood delivery to pulp mill For perspective on how much black liquor is produced one third of all pulping mills in the United States produce 6 million lbs/day of black liquor each The black liquor is typically 15-20% solids by weight and these so-called black liquor solids contain about half the energy of the original woodchips

Rice husk contains about 30 – 50% of organic carbon and have high heat value of 13 – 16 MJ per kg It can be used to generate fuel heat or electricity through thermal chemical or bioprocesses The energy conversion processes of rice husk are presented in a diagram in Figure 1
